Why this happens

Claude Code extension v2.1.23 sends prompt-caching-scope-2026-01-05 beta header to custom API endpoints (via ANTHROPIC_BASE_URL) even when enablePromptCaching and useAnthropicBetaHeaders are both set to false. Results in API error on incompatible endpoints.

Common causes

  • When Claude Code is configured with ANTHROPIC_BASE_URL pointing to a custom endpoint (proxy, mock server, or alternative provider), it injects the prompt-caching-scope-2026-01-05 beta header even when prompt caching is disabled, causing 400 errors. Developers using custom API gateways encounter this incompatibility.
